Why Might You Need an Auto Locksmith in Hertfordshire?

The factors for needing an auto locksmith are varied and typically develop at the most bothersome times. Here are some typical situations:

  • Lost Car Keys: Perhaps the most frequent factor, losing your car keys can be exceptionally difficult and disruptive. Whether they've been misplaced at home, dropped in a public place, or perhaps stolen, an auto locksmith can offer a solution to get you back on the roadway.
  • Locked Keys in Car: In a minute of distraction, it's remarkably simple to inadvertently lock your keys inside your vehicle. Modern automobiles can often lock instantly, or a simple lapse in concentration can leave you gazing at your keys through the window.
  • Damaged or Broken Car Keys: Car keys, despite being reasonably small, are intricate gadgets vulnerable to damage. Keys can break in the ignition, end up being bent or snapped, or suffer damage to the internal transponder chip, rendering them ineffective.
  • Key Programming Issues: Modern car keys typically contain transponder chips that require to be programmed to interact with the vehicle's immobilizer system. If this programming is lost or damaged, the key will no longer begin the car, even if it physically fits the ignition.
  • Faulty Ignition Systems: While less frequent than key issues, ignition systems can often malfunction. If your key turns however the car won't begin, or if the ignition is jammed, an auto locksmith can identify and repair ignition problems.
  • Remote Fob Malfunctions: Key fobs with remote locking and opening functions can sometimes quit working due to battery problems, electronic faults, or programming problems. An auto locksmith can detect and repair or replace defective fobs.

Services Offered by Hertfordshire Auto Locksmiths

Auto locksmiths in Hertfordshire offer a comprehensive variety of services designed to attend to practically any car key or lock related issue. These services usually consist of:

  • Emergency Car Unlocking: This is typically the most urgent service, getting you back into your vehicle rapidly and safely without triggering damage. Expert auto locksmiths use specialized tools and techniques to get entry without breaking windows or requiring locks.
  • Car Key Replacement: Whether you've lost your keys or require a spare, auto locksmith professionals can produce replacement keys for a lot of makes and models, typically on-site and within a short timeframe.
  • Car Key Programming: For automobiles with transponder keys and immobilizer systems, programming is important. Auto locksmith professionals have the diagnostic equipment and software application to program new keys to match your vehicle's security system.
  • Broken Key Extraction: If a key has broken off in the ignition or door lock, trying to eliminate it yourself can cause more damage. Auto locksmiths have actually specialized extractors to safely remove broken key fragments.
  • Ignition Repair and Replacement: For ignition system problems, auto locksmith professionals can diagnose the fault and carry out repairs or, if necessary, replace the ignition barrel or switch.
  • Remote Fob Repair and Replacement: From battery replacements to reprogramming or total fob replacements, auto locksmiths can solve problems with your remote locking system.
  • Car Key Cutting: Using precise key cutting equipment, auto locksmith professionals can precisely duplicate keys for a large range of cars, consisting of older models and those with complicated key designs.
  • Transponder Key and Remote Programming: Beyond simply cutting the key, auto locksmiths deal with the elaborate electronic programming needed for contemporary vehicle keys to operate correctly.
  • Vehicle Security System Advice: Some auto locksmiths can likewise provide advice on improving your vehicle's security, including upgrades and preventative steps.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Auto Locksmiths in Hertfordshire

Q: How much does it cost to call out an auto locksmith in Hertfordshire?A: The expense can differ depending upon the service required, the time of day, and the locksmith company. Emergency call-outs, especially outside of routine hours, might incur higher charges. It's constantly best to get a quote from the locksmith before they begin work.

Q: How long will it take for an auto locksmith to reach me in Hertfordshire?A: Response times differ depending on place and locksmith accessibility. Nevertheless, local Hertfordshire auto locksmiths frequently intend for reaction times within 30-60 minutes in emergency situations within the county.

Q: Can an auto locksmith open any car?A: Professional auto locksmiths are trained and equipped to open most makes and designs of automobiles without triggering damage. Nevertheless, really high-security vehicles might provide additional difficulties. It's best to ask about their experience with your particular vehicle type.

Q: What info will I require to offer to an auto locksmith?A: You will normally require to supply evidence of vehicle ownership, such as your Vehicle Locksmith Hertfordshire registration document (V5C) or driving license and insurance files matching the vehicle registration. You will also need to explain the problem you are experiencing and the make, model, and year of your car.

Q: Are auto locksmith professionals insured and qualified?A: Reputable auto locksmith professionals need to be guaranteed and have the needed certifications and training. It's always a good idea to inquire about their qualifications and insurance coverage to ensure you are handling an expert and credible service.

Q: Can an auto locksmith make a new key if I have lost all of them?A: Yes, in a lot of cases, an auto locksmith can produce a new key even if you have lost all your original keys. They can utilize professional equipment to translate your vehicle's lock and cut and program a new key on-site.
